Question: A block A is kept on a block B. Friction between B and ground is negligible. μs and μK are the coefficients of static and kinetic friction between A and B, respectively. A horizontal force F is applied on A. a1 is the acceleration of B just before A slips on B and a2 is the acceleration of B after A slips on B. Assume μs>μK . Then

Options:

A) a1>a2

B) a1<a2

C) a1=a2

D) None of these

Show Answer

Answer:

Correct Answer: A

Solution:

Just before slipping occurs force acting on B is,μsmg , where m is the mass of block A. After the slipping the force on block B is μKmg .

Force before slipping is more, so acceleration before slipping should be more.
